Bond No. 9 Hamptons is an Eau de Parfum launched in 2005, created by René Morgenthaler. Hamptons opens with Bergamot, settles into a heart of Magnolia, Rose, and Jasmine, and dries down to a base of Sandalwood, Musk, and Amber. Bond No. 9's Hamptons carries a Favourite verdict, a citrus-led wear.
A divisive crowd-pleaser that splits opinion between being a beautiful, fresh unisex scent and a generic, overpriced clone. You'll likely either love it for its uplifting, coastal vibe or dismiss it as a 'meh' aquatic.

Best Seasons
A warm-weather pick - at its best in summer and spring.
Best Occasions
Its fresh, clean, and airy profile makes it perfect for casual wear, especially in warmer climates, as many reviews highlight its suitability for summer. While some note strong projection, its overall 'freshie' character maintains moderate versatility, landing it lower for formal settings and higher for casual and daytime use, such as office or sport.
